Half-minute Hero


Played this game on my PSP before and now i play this game again on my Vita which i start from Hero 30 till Hero 3 mode. Half minute Hero is really enjoyable ride as it gives another refreshing experience of JRPG. Don't let the graphics fool you, while the game got 8 bit graphic the gameplay is something else and somehow it gives me same vibe with "Yuusha kuse ni Namaikida!" series which is a plus if you like that series. The game offer 6 modes of gameplay which initially you only got 3 modes and have to unlock the rest with 4 different main characters. Hero 30 is the main attraction in this game which you need to defeat evil lords within 30 seconds and you will spend most of your time in this mode. Sadly according to XSEED this game had their lowest sales record but it doesn't mean this game is bad. If you like classic JRPG this title probably worth your visit, if you are a graphic freak better look somewhere else.

Date Masamune(Yokoyama Mitsuteru)


Not the one with "Put ya Guns On!" but it is quite interesting read. After reading Sangokushi, i am interested to read more Yokoyama Mitsuteru's work and came upon this manga. While Yokoyama is not the writer of the story, i find the series is quite interesting enough to keep reading the series. The story of the series is obviously about the life of one of the prominent Daimyo in Japan during Sengoku Jidai named Date Masamune. The series supposedly covers the entire life of Masamune and so far the translation covers up to the end of Momoyama period. Unlike the popular depiction in games and animes, Masamune in this manga is depicted as Shrewd man who is a capable politician rather than a warrior. But what makes the manga truly appealing for me is that it shows the political setting in Sengoku Jidai and shows some important event in the era and the catalyst of it. What surprise me is that Mitsunari Ishida is quite an ass and too ambitious at least what the manga depict while Tokugawa is virtuous and really shrewd at the same time but that's what makes this manga to be interesting. If you are a Sengoku Jidai fans for its history you should try read this manga.

Uchuu Kyoudai / Space Brothers


In the past few months i have been reading this manga and it becom my instant favorite. Just like the title implies, the manga is about a pair of the siblings who aspires to become Astronauts and explore the space after some fateful encounter with an UFO like object in their childhood. The story focus on the older brother journey to become an Astronaut following his younger brothers footsteps as he goes through all tough selection process to become one. What makes this manga appealing is its optimistic view on humanity future of space exploration which is really inspirational for readers. I am not astronautics expert but from my point of view, Space brothers keep the setting of the series as realistic as possible. So far the manga translation is a bit slow but i think the manga quality will be still consistent. There is also anime of the the series that has been airing from early this year which i think i will give it a watch.
